|
Fair Value (Details 1) (USD $)
|
Jun. 30, 2012
|
Dec. 31, 2011
|Financial assets carried at other than fair value [Abstract]
|Cardmember loans, less reserves
|$ 412,000,000
|$ 406,000,000
|Loans to affiliates
|12,442,000,000
|11,437,000,000
|Financial liabilities carried at other than fair value [Abstract]
|Long-term Debt
|23,566,000,000
|21,164,000,000
|
Carrying Value [Member]
|Financial Assets:
|Financial assets for which carrying values equal or approximate fair value
|19,400,000,000
|Financial assets carried at other than fair value [Abstract]
|Cardmember loans, less reserves
|400,000,000
|Loans to affiliates
|12,400,000,000
|Financial Liabilities:
|Financial liabilities for which carrying values equal or approximate fair value
|5,800,000,000
|Financial liabilities carried at other than fair value [Abstract]
|Long-term Debt
|23,600,000,000
|
Level 2 [Member]
|Financial Assets:
|Financial assets for which carrying values equal or approximate fair value
|19,400,000,000
|Financial assets carried at other than fair value [Abstract]
|Cardmember loans, less reserves
|0
|Loans to affiliates
|8,800,000,000
|Financial Liabilities:
|Financial liabilities for which carrying values equal or approximate fair value
|5,800,000,000
|Financial liabilities carried at other than fair value [Abstract]
|Long-term Debt
|24,000,000,000
|
Level 3 [Member]
|Financial Assets:
|Financial assets for which carrying values equal or approximate fair value
|0
|Financial assets carried at other than fair value [Abstract]
|Cardmember loans, less reserves
|400,000,000
|Loans to affiliates
|3,700,000,000
|Financial Liabilities:
|Financial liabilities for which carrying values equal or approximate fair value
|0
|Financial liabilities carried at other than fair value [Abstract]
|Long-term Debt
|0
|
Fair Value [Member]
|Financial Assets:
|Financial assets for which carrying values equal or approximate fair value
|19,400,000,000
|Financial assets carried at other than fair value [Abstract]
|Cardmember loans, less reserves
|400,000,000
|Loans to affiliates
|12,500,000,000
|Financial Liabilities:
|Financial liabilities for which carrying values equal or approximate fair value
|5,800,000,000
|Financial liabilities carried at other than fair value [Abstract]
|Long-term Debt
|$ 24,000,000,000
|X
|
- Details
|X
|
- Definition
Financial assets for which carrying values equal or approximate fair value include cash and cash equivalents, cardmember receivables, due from affiliates, accrued interest, and certain other assets. For these assets, the carrying values approximate fair value because they are short-term in duration, have no defined maturity or have a market-based interest rate.
No definition available.
|X
|
- Definition
Financial liabilities for which carrying values equal or approximate fair value include short-term debt, short-term debt to affiliates, accrued interest, and certain other liabilities for which the carrying values approximate fair value because they are short-term in duration, have no defined maturity or have a market-based interest rate.
No definition available.
|X
|
- Details
|X
|
- Details
|X
|
- Details
|X
|
- Definition
Reflects the aggregate carrying amount of all categories of loans and leases held in portfolio, net of unearned income and the allowance for losses on loans and leases.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
For an unclassified balance sheet, reflects the carrying amount of unpaid loan amounts due from related parties at the balance sheet date.
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
|
- Definition
Including current and noncurrent portions, aggregate carrying amount of long-term borrowings as of the balance sheet date. May include notes payable, bonds payable, commercial loans, mortgage loans, convertible debt, subordinated debt and other types of debt, which had initial maturities beyond one year or beyond the normal operating cycle, if longer, and after deducting unamortized discount or premiums, if any.
Reference 1: http://www.xbrl.org/2003/role/presentationRef